Habitat Comparison
Eurasian Wren
Dense undergrowth in woodlands, gardens, hedgerows, and rocky areas. Prefers tangled vegetation close to the ground.
Mallard
Nearly any wetland habitat including lakes, rivers, ponds, marshes, estuaries, and urban park ponds.
Song & Call Comparison
Eurasian Wren
Extraordinarily loud for its tiny size: a rapid, powerful stream of trills, buzzes, and churring phrases. One of Europe's loudest songs by volume relative to body weight.
Mallard
Female gives the classic 'quack-quack-quack', descending in pitch. Male utters soft nasal 'raeb-raeb'. Both give a high 'gag-gag-gag' when alarmed or taking flight.
Geographic Range & Migration
Eurasian Wren
Eurasia from Iceland and western Europe to Japan. The only wren species found outside the Americas.
Mallard
Native across the Northern Hemisphere in North America, Europe, and Asia. Introduced to Australia and New Zealand.

How to Tell Them Apart
Eurasian Wren
Warm rufous-brown upperparts with fine dark barring. Pale buffy underparts with barred flanks. Short, often cocked tail.
Thin, slightly curved, dark brown bill
Mallard
Breeding males have an iridescent green head, white neck ring, chestnut breast, and grey body. Females are mottled brown. Both sexes show a blue speculum bordered by white.
Broad, flat bill — yellow-green in males, orange-brown in females
About These Birds
Eurasian Wren
굴뚝새는 유럽에서 가장 작은 새 중 하나이지만 놀랍도록 큰 소리로 노래한다. 몸무게 10g 미만이지만 노래 소리는 500m 이상 퍼진다. 추운 날에는 집단으로 모여 체온을 유지한다.
Mallard
가장 잘 알려진 야생 오리로 체장 50–65cm이며, 수컷은 광택 있는 녹색 머리와 노란 부리, 자주빛 갈색 가슴, 흰색 목 고리를 갖는다. 북반구 전역과 호주에 귀화하여 온대 내지 아열대 습지, 호수, 강, 도시 공원에 서식한다. 잡식성으로 식물, 곤충, 작은 어류를 먹는다. 관심 필요 종이다.
